Write the names of the following ionic compounds:
NiSO_(4) square 
Fe_(2)(SO_(3))_(3) square 
Pb(NO_(2))_(2) square 
SnCO_(3) square

Answer

Nickel(II) sulfate ### Iron(III) sulfite ### Lead(II) nitrite ### Tin(II) carbonate Explanation 1. Identify the cation and anion in each compound For NiSO_{4}, the cation is Nickel (Ni) and the anion is sulfate (SO_{4}^{2-}). For Fe_{2}(SO_{3})_{3}, the cation is Iron (Fe) and the anion is sulfite (SO_{3}^{2-}). For Pb(NO_{2})_{2}, the cation is Lead (Pb) and the anion is nitrite (NO_{2}^{-}). For SnCO_{3}, the cation is Tin (Sn) and the anion is carbonate (CO_{3}^{2-}). 2. Determine the oxidation state of the cation NiSO_{4}: Nickel has a +2 charge. Fe_{2}(SO_{3})_{3}: Iron has a +3 charge. Pb(NO_{2})_{2}: Lead has a +2 charge. SnCO_{3}: Tin has a +2 charge. 3. Write the name using the cation's oxidation state Use Roman numerals for transition metals to indicate their oxidation states.
